Invasion Description
1st Record: North Bay Reserve, near Allyn/WA/North Bay, Puget Sound (9/1954, 5000 M. mercenaria + 500 M. campechensis and 2000 hybrids, Chew 2001). This was the first of a series of plantings by the Washington Department of Fish and Wildlife. None were successful (Chew 2001)
Geographic Extent
North Bay Reserve, near Allyn/WA/North Bay, Puget Sound (9/1954, 5000 M. mercenaria + 500 M. campechensis and 2000 hybrids, Chew 2001); Whidbey Island/WA/Penn Cove, Puget Sound (5/1958, 4.5 bushels of small clams from Maine planted, Chew 2001); near Olympia/WA/Oyster Bay (9/1958, 3 bushels of small clams from Maine planted, Chew 2001); WA/Case Inlet, Puget Sound (6/1959, 1.5 bushels of small clams, 1/1960, ~ 50 lbs adult clams planted, Chew 2001)
